ABC's "The Bachelorette" Ranks as Week's No. 1 Entertainment Series
ABC further spins the numbers for the week of June 14-20.

Live+3 Day Ratings for Week of June 14, 2021 (Summer Week No. 3):

ABC's 'The Bachelorette' Ranks as Week's No. 1 Entertainment Series

'Celebrity Family Feud' Ties as No. 2 Entertainment Series

During the week of June 14, 2021, ABC's "The Bachelorette" was the No. 1 entertainment series among Adults 18-49 (1.2/8) in the Live+3 Day ratings, while "Celebrity Family Feud" ranked No. 2 (0.9/6), tying NBC's "America's Got Talent" and Fox's "Hell's Kitchen."

ABC was the No. 1 entertainment network with Adults 18-49 on Monday (1.0/7), Thursday (0.6/4), Friday (0.3/2) and Sunday (0.7/5).

Monday

Powered by "The Bachelorette" and the series debut of "The Celebrity Dating Game," ABC ranked as Monday's No. 1 entertainment network in both Total Viewers (3.9 million) and Adults 18-49 (1.0/7) in the Live+3 Day numbers.

"The Bachelorette" (8:00-10:00 p.m. - 4.2 million and 1.2/8 in AD18-49):

ABC's "The Bachelorette" was Monday's No. 1 program in Total Viewers (4.2 million) and the night's No. 1 entertainment series for the 2nd consecutive week among Adults 18-49 (1.2/8).

"The Bachelorette" held even with its week-ago season premiere in Adults 18-49.

"The Celebrity Dating Game" (10:00-11:00 p.m. - 3.4 million and 0.6/4 in AD18-49):

ABC's "The Celebrity Dating Game" launched as the most-watched series debut (3.4 million) on any network so far this summer.

"The Celebrity Dating Game" debuted as the No. 1 entertainment program in Monday's 10 p.m. hour in Total Viewers (3.4 million) and Adults 18-49 (0.6/4), dominating NBC's new series "Small Fortune" (1.4 million and 0.3/2) by 143% and 100%, respectively.

Wednesday

ABC's "Press Your Luck" grew week to week by 20% among Adults 18-49 (0.6/5 vs. 0.5/4) to match its highest-rated telecast so far this summer. "Press Your Luck" also built over the prior week in Total Viewers by 6% (3.6 million vs. 3.4 million) to draw its 2nd-largest audience this summer.

Thursday

ABC's "Holey Moley 3D in 2D" season opener ranked as Thursday's No. 1 entertainment series in Adults 18-49 (0.7/6) in the Live+3 Day ratings.

The 8 p.m. season premiere of "Holey Moley 3D in 2D" grew over the series' year-ago finale (on 9/10/20) by 9% in Total Viewers (3.7 million vs. 3.4 million) and by 17% with Adults 18-49 (0.7/6 vs. 0.6/3).

Sunday

With "Celebrity Family Feud," "The Chase" and "To Tell the Truth," ABC stood as Sunday's No. 1 entertainment network for the 3rd straight week among Adults 18-49 (0.7/5) in the Live+3 Day ratings. ABC was also the night's No. 1 entertainment network in Total Viewers (4.7 million).

· ABC's "Celebrity Family Feud" ranked as Sunday's No. 1 entertainment program in Total Viewers (6.1 million) and for the 3rd consecutive week in Adults 18-49 (0.9/6). "Celebrity Family Feud" grew week to week by 13% in Total Viewers (6.1 million vs. 5.4 million) and by 13% with Adults 18-49 (0.9/6 vs. 0.8/6).

· "The Chase" built over the prior week by 12% in Total Viewers (4.8 million vs. 4.3 million) to hit a new season high and by 17% with Adults 18-49 (0.7/5 vs. 0.6/4) to match its season high. ABC's "The Chase" ranked as the No. 1 entertainment series in Sunday's 9 p.m. hour in both Total Viewers and Adults 18-49.

· ABC's "To Tell the Truth" stood as the No. 1 entertainment program in Sunday's 10 p.m. hour for the 3rd week running in Total Viewers (3.6 million).

Source: The Nielsen Company, National Live+3 Day Program Ratings, summer week No. 3 = 6/14-6/20/21, excludes programs < 5 minutes. Beginning 8/31/20, National Program Ratings also include Out of Home (OOH) viewing.
